Next15 is a data and technologyled growth consultancy that employs nearly 4000 people across 38 offices in 15 countries. Within our family of 24 consultancies and marketing businesses (our brands) we focus on solving our clients growth problems.
We are looking for an Office Manager for our San Francisco hub (300 California St. Suite 200)on a parttime basis. Reporting to the Operations Manager (Op) & Head of Property (HoP) you will work onsite and oversee the facility operations while coordinating multiple activities related to ensuring an effective and efficient office environment and consistency of experience.
The parttime hours for this position are Tuesdays Wednesdays and Thursdays from 8:30 am to 2 pm with some flexibility to provide additional support when events are happening in the office although events do not happen frequently.
As an Office Manager at Next 15 you will:
Ensure the office is maintained orderly continuously working with janitorial staff. With contract information provided by the landlord confirm janitorial work is done properly and consistently within scope. Communicate quality control concerns to the landlord.
Monitor annual budgets working with brands in each respective hub for all officerelated purchases and capital expenditure plans related to office furniture and equipment.
Ensure the kitchens cafs common spaces and meeting rooms are clean appropriately used and scheduled appropriately.
Oversee vendor contracts and work with building management for any facility renovation projects including HVAC electrical systems and floor arrangements.
Manage all regular purchases of capital expenditures and various other purchases directly related to the office.
Work with other Next 15 offices to ensure consistency in office management approach and an efficient and effective office environment.
Liaise with building management representatives to ensure the proper functioning of building systems including mechanical electrical fire/life safety janitorial and others.
Manage security systems for the office. Actively monitor the offices for security threats and work with authorities building management security and security vendors where necessary.
Coordinate with brand (internal businesses) and Next 15 IT departments to provide effective and efficient video and teleconferencing services as well as display and presentation capabilities for shared conference rooms.
Perform various special projects as they arise from time to time that relate to the office infrastructure and environment.
Coordinate with the Green 15 team to collect ongoing data pertaining to energy and waste usage ethical procurement practices supplier compliance and environmental quality measurements.
Run regular office space usage reports advising OP & HoP and brands on ultilziaiton of allocated space to maintain and monitor proper space usage.
Monitor employee morale and satisfaction with the work environment providing support and activities when needed and within budget.
Sort and distribute mail and packages according to the Next15 system. May involve transporting mail and/or packages to a nearby post office or UPS location.This job description may change from time to time as necessary.
At least 3 years of experience in overseeing office facilities including maintenance and operations.
Experience in monitoring and managing annual budgets for office operating expenses.
Experience liaising with vendors building management and staff to maintain office standards.
Experience procuring services and materials ensuring cost efficiency.
